So, we have the 23rd installment in the 'Iru.' series here. It continues that peculiar blend of psychological unease and unsettling visuals that the series is known for. The atmosphere is thick with tension, and the pacing feels almost methodical, drawing you in before it hits you with a jolt. What’s striking in this entry is the use of practical effects; they really amplify the horror elements without relying on CGI. The performances are raw, capturing that desperate human emotion amidst the terror. There's something about the way it explores themes of isolation and fear that sticks with you, lingering long after the credits roll. It’s not just another sequel; it’s a deeper exploration of what scares us.
